Discover the goal of playing successfully at Trap The Cat

The goal is to trap the cat before it escapes the board. Each level will put you in front of a hexagonal or square grid, with the cat appearing in the center.

  • You will have to click on empty cells to create obstacles, thereby narrowing the cat's path and gradually forcing it into the corner or center, leaving the cat with no way out.
  • Completing this goal will help you pass the level, earn points and advance to more difficult levels.

Successful cat trap strategy:

  • Before placing obstacles, you should observe the cat's position and predict its next move.
  • Cats often choose the shortest path to the edge of the grid, so predicting the cat's moves will help you plan the placement of tiles reasonably, avoid wasting turns, and maintain control of the grid.
  • Instead of trying to surround the cat immediately, place obstacles step by step.
  • Start from the positions near the lines to the edge of the grid and gradually narrow the cat's movement space.
